Output 5d86079a13c4d25ef3b96084fe755fd114bd525da34d4841e515e9bfe9a8ea95:1

value
90263017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f7b1f0a28e00f65d63ee48ce7520701c48f436 OP_EQUAL
address
MTKEDFgd3hYwA2pXHK5Z1mU1PTE49vG8uj
transaction
5d86079a13c4d25ef3b96084fe755fd114bd525da34d4841e515e9bfe9a8ea95
spent
true